How To Improve Your Personal Selling Ability:

When a person wants to improve their personal selling ability, they beleive that What you say, how you say it and when you say it can have a very big impact on the actions that someone takes when you are trying to sell a product. Essentialy this is true, your selling ability and communication skills can be the corner stone to your success in any business.
The words you say however are not the primary focus in an effort to fix your personal selling ability and skills. When talking to someone in an effort to provide them with reasons to buy your product; your body language accounts for over 70% of your communication, your tone of voice 20% and the words you actually say for only 10%.
This may seem shocking at first but many of us relate to this every single day. Many of us have had that teacher that put us to sleep with his mono tone lectures or have been infuriated by someone because they would not look at us directly when speaking to us. We have found people suspicious because of their body posture or have smiled when someone has smiled at us.
Imagine going into a sales shop and asking for a bit of information from a guy lying in a bed, with his back turned to you. Not ideal and its not going to generate a sale. Although extreme, many of these small tendencies should be addressed when thinking about improving your personal selling ability before you focus on what is actually said.
As another example; think of the phrase “stop it”, said jokingly will have someone laughing and said with authority can have an altogether different meaning.
Eye contact and a cool and confident posture will do wonders for your overall impression, not to mention an excited tone of voice and a smile. Vary your speed of conversation and put emphasis on certain things in order to display their importance. To practice your body language stand in front of a mirror and try talking without sound, what gestures can you use to communicate the words that you are trying to say. Your selling ability is more dependant on these forms of quiet communication than the actual words that are said.
Get these right and you are halfway to giving people reasons to buy your product.
